Output 51a704dc07a6260c7224570caabf362d53e94f9768535ce480b06af66ff7dc0d:1

value
43448749
script pubkey
OP_0 OP_PUSHBYTES_20 694815c00dc4996deb5f53d4f0abdddef96d77a2
address
bc1qd9yptsqdcjvkm66l2020p27ammuk6aazxlvq6v
transaction
51a704dc07a6260c7224570caabf362d53e94f9768535ce480b06af66ff7dc0d
spent
true